Description
The code that handles host lookup errors skips HTTP/2 connection type (only handles SPDY) and then instead of correct QNetworkReply::error signal we have a rather cryptic message:
QHttpNetworkConnectionPrivate::_q_hostLookupFinished could not de-queue request
which is not helping at all. For 5.9 both http/https schemes will fail the same way, for 5.10 http will fail as expected with HostNotFoundError, since we start as HTTP/1.1.
